Liver-Kidney Microsome-1 Ab (LKM 1)

Diagnosing the Body’s Attack on Its Own Liver Cells

The LKM Antibody Test detects the presence of autoantibodies (specifically Anti-LKM-1) that mistakenly target enzymes within your own liver and kidney cells. This test is a critical tool for diagnosing Autoimmune Hepatitis Type 2 (AIH-2).

In Autoimmune Hepatitis, your immune system—which is supposed to fight outside invaders—sees your own healthy liver tissue as a threat and launches a sustained attack. The LKM antibody acts like a highly specific "Self-Destruct" signal for the liver.

Why Do You Need This Test?

The LKM test is typically ordered by a Hepatologist (liver specialist) or Gastroenterologist when routine testing shows high liver enzymes (ALT/AST) and other common causes (Viral Hepatitis, Alcohol, Fatty Liver) have been ruled out. It is particularly relevant for:

  • Differentiating AIH Types: LKM-1 is the primary marker for Autoimmune Hepatitis Type 2, which most commonly affects children and adolescents.
  • Investigating Unexplained Hepatitis: When a patient presents with symptoms like fatigue, jaundice, and joint pain, but is negative for Hep A, B, and C.
  • Monitoring Treatment: The level of LKM antibodies may be monitored to see if immunosuppressive medication is effectively calming the immune system.

Autoimmune Hepatitis (AIH) is classified into types based on these antibodies: AIH Type 1: Uses ANA (Antinuclear Antibody) and/or SMA (Smooth Muscle Antibody). This is the most common form. AIH Type 2: Uses LKM Antibody. Ordering all three ensures your specialist finds the right type, which dictates the long-term management strategy.
